Place Value War: Mastering Large Numbers with Playing Cards
Grasping the concept of place value is one of the most critical milestones in a child's early mathematical development. Without a solid understanding of how the position of a digit affects its value, higher-level arithmetic becomes nearly impossible. "Place Value War" is an exceptional card game designed specifically to tackle this concept head-on. By modifying the traditional game of "War," this educational variant forces children to think critically about digit placement to maximize their numbers. It is a highly interactive, competitive, and enjoyable way to build a strong foundation in number sense. This article details the comprehensive rules of Place Value War, its significant educational benefits, and practical advice for incorporating it into your teaching or parenting routine.
In-Depth Game Rules
To play Place Value War, you will need a standard deck of 52 playing cards. Before starting, remove all the tens and face cards (Jacks, Queens, and Kings). You will only play with the Aces (which count as 1) and the numbers 2 through 9. The game is typically played with two players, but can easily accommodate three or four. The objective is to build the largest possible number using the cards dealt to you.
First, shuffle the customized deck and place it face down in the center of the table. Decide in advance how many digits the numbers will be. For beginners, start with two-digit numbers; for more advanced students, you can build three, four, or even five-digit numbers. In this example, we will assume you are playing a three-digit game. Each player draws three cards from the top of the deck and keeps them hidden from their opponent.
Players then look at their three cards and strategically arrange them to form the highest possible three-digit number. For instance, if a player draws a 4, a 9, and a 2, they should arrange them as 942. Once both players have arranged their cards, they simultaneously reveal their numbers and read them aloud (e.g., "Nine hundred forty-two"). The player with the highest number wins the round and collects all the cards played. If the numbers happen to be identical, a "War" occurs, and each player draws three new cards to form a new number; the winner of the War takes all the cards from that round. The game ends when the deck is depleted, and the player with the most cards wins.
Educational Benefits
- Deep Understanding of Place Value: Players quickly learn that placing their highest card in the highest place value position (e.g., the hundreds or thousands place) is the key to winning, cementing the concept of positional value.
- Number Articulation: Requiring players to read their constructed numbers aloud ensures they know how to properly articulate large numbers, bridging the gap between numerical symbols and verbal language.
- Comparing and Ordering: The core mechanic of determining the winner requires players to constantly compare large numbers and determine which is greater, a fundamental skill in mathematics.
- Strategic Resource Management: As players decide how to arrange their limited cards to achieve the best outcome, they engage in basic strategic thinking and optimization.
Tips for Parents and Teachers
To introduce variation and prevent the game from becoming predictable, teachers and parents can occasionally change the objective so that the player who builds the lowest number wins. This forces children to completely reverse their strategy, placing their lowest digits in the highest place value spots. For younger children who are just starting out, use a place value mat (a piece of paper divided into columns labeled "Hundreds," "Tens," and "Ones") where they can physically place their cards. This visual scaffolding helps them organize their thoughts. Teachers can also use this game as a formative assessment tool; by walking around the room and listening to the students articulate their numbers, a teacher can quickly gauge who understands the concept and who needs further intervention.
